Output 3f29286c02715430d5b79725f79d858b487084103301ce67d678d46bdb5ab7b7:3

value
6959423
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0dc09916195941e306ac6307e652d902c7afff8d OP_EQUAL
address
32wjRyqSxbsbhzJpMXKrSCaS5KCF4HLXpa
transaction
3f29286c02715430d5b79725f79d858b487084103301ce67d678d46bdb5ab7b7
confirmations
265947
spent
true